The Oktoberfest in Munich will be cancelled again
Due to the coronavirus pandemic, Munich’s Oktoberfest, the world’s largest beer festival, will be cancelled again this year – was announced on Monday in the Bavarian provincial capital.
Oktoberfest is “the most global festival” attended by people from all over the world in Munich, so due to the risk of infection, it must be deleted again this year.
Next year, however, it can be held again if the vaccination campaign is progressing well around the world, Bavarian Prime Minister Marker Söder said in a briefing held together with the mayor of Munich. (MTI)
